Shanghai Wildlife Park: An intimate interactive tour between man and nature
Shanghai Wildlife Park is China's first national wildlife park jointly built by the Shanghai Municipal People's Government and the State Forestry Administration. The park is located in Shanghai Nanhui District, Pudong, about 35 kilometers away from the center of Shanghai. With an investment of 300 million yuan, the park was officially opened to the public on November 18, 1995. It is one of the first batch of AAAAA tourist attractions in the country. On May 8, 2007, Shanghai Wildlife Park was officially approved by the National Tourism Administration as a national 5A tourist attraction. There are more than 200 representative animals from all over the world in the park.

Special Highlights
1. The beast area: The beast area of ??Shanghai Wildlife Park is divided into five categories: lion area, tiger area, cheetah area, bear area, and liger and tiger mixed area. Visitors need to take a sealed tour bus to visit. The "Lion Zone" is home to a group of ferocious carnivores on the African grasslands - African lions. They live in groups with one male and multiple females. The male lions are strong and have mane hair from head to neck. The beasts in the lion area are fed live food to ensure that the animals' wild survival ability does not deteriorate. When lions hunt, most of the female lions act in groups and attack at the same time. During the whole process, the male lions rarely participate in the battle, but they have to be the first to enjoy the prey. Lions have a strong sense of hierarchy in the population. Male lions often fight for the status of the lion king. After the new lion king ascends the throne, he will kill the cubs of the previous lion king so that the female lion can give birth to her own offspring as soon as possible. . The "Tiger Zone" is home to Siberian tigers and South China tigers.

The "liger and tiger mixed breeding area", as the name suggests, is an area where lions and tigers are mixed together. It is impossible for tigers and lions to meet in nature, but the Shanghai Wildlife Park has set up a liger and tiger mixed breeding area. The first purpose is to increase the viewing pleasure; the second is to increase the chance of breeding ligers or tigones. This kind of cross-breeding product between a liger and a tiger is extremely rare in domestic zoos.
2. Captive Animal Area: The captive animal area of ??Shanghai Wildlife Park is an area for tourists to visit on foot. The animal species displayed in this area are very rich, including: Giant Panda House, Golden Monkey Island, Crocodile Island, Red Panda Area, parrot pavilion, mandrill pavilion, orangutan pavilion, hanging monkey pavilion, white lion pavilion, white tiger pavilion, lemur island, kangaroo area, ostrich area.
In the center of this area, there are two large artificial lakes, surrounded by various waterfowl and birds. Many animal venues are also built around the lakes, and the environment is very beautiful.
In addition to displaying various rare animals and birds that people are familiar with, the museum also displays relatively unfamiliar species, such as mandrills and white tigers. Mandrills mainly live in places such as Guinea and Congo in Africa. Because their faces are black and ugly, they are also nicknamed ghost baboons. They like to inhabit rocky areas of tropical rainforests and live in small groups. They don't like climbing, but some mandrills have the habit of sleeping in trees at night. Mandrills have a very violent temperament, especially the males, who are good at fighting.

3. Other animal exhibition areas: Shanghai Wildlife Park has a special "Other Animal Exhibition Area", which is divided into: flamingo exhibition area, waterfowl lake, small animal paradise, Four parts of Aviary. The "Flamingo Exhibition Area" is located at the main entrance of the zoo, so it is also known as the welcome lady. The red ones are American flamingos and the pink ones are European flamingos. They all have long "Z" shaped necks and long sickle-shaped mouths. In addition, they have a pair of spider-like long legs that are red in color. Because of its unique pale vermilion feathers, it looks like a ball of fire from a distance. Therefore, they are also called "flamingos". What's even more peculiar is that no matter how beautiful their feathers are, they will turn white once they are plucked. Their eyes are thin and small, incompatible with their huge bodies. The "Waterfowl Lake" also mainly displays waterfowl and wading birds, including national protected animals mute swans, whooper swans, cygnets, white storks, red-crowned cranes, black-necked cranes and white-naped cranes, as well as black swans and black-necked cranes introduced from abroad. swan. Waterfowl are mostly active in the morning and afternoon. The swans that breed by themselves in the park often spread their wings and soar above the zoo because their wings have not been cut off, which is a unique style.
The "Small Animal Paradise" includes exhibition areas such as a squirrel and monkey park, an alpaca park, and an animal nursery. There are also various breeds of puppies, lambs, pigs, spotted lemurs, crowned cranes and the largest rodent, the capybara. In the animal nursery, you can see the naive behavior of baby animals. The "Aviary Garden" is covered by a large barbed wire fence. The park imitates the natural ecological environment where birds live, with artificial landscapes such as rockeries, artificial lakes, and waterfalls.
4. Herbivore area: The herbivore breeding area of ??Shanghai Wildlife Park is the largest area in the "vehicle entry area". This area simulates the grass, hills, forests, lakes and other living environments where animals live, and has an elephant room, a rhinoceros house, etc. There are many kinds of free-range animals and the population is huge. There are nearly 20 species and more than 300 animals, including national first-class protected animals such as elk, takin, and Asian elephant. In addition, there are giraffes, white rhinos, zebras, eland, blue wildebeest, etc. on the African savanna.
5. The animal performances of Shanghai Wildlife Park are divided into four venues: animal performance venue, beast arena, sea lion pavilion, and dog racing track. The "Animal Performance Hall", also known as the Baishou Mountain Performance Hall, can accommodate more than 3,000 spectators at the same time. Three sides of the entire performance hall are auditoriums, and one side is a large-scale physical scenery. The scenery content will be adjusted accordingly according to the theme of each show. adjustment. The entire venue is divided into three parts: the breeding area, the performance center area and the auditorium. The center is an animal performance stage, 1/4 of the surrounding area is the animal breeding area and employee work area, and the remaining 3/4 is a circular seating area, which can accommodate about 1,000 spectators.
